An electron is accelerated through 2550 V from rest and then enters a region where there is a uniform 1.30 T magnetic field. What are the maximum and minimum magnitudes of the magentic force acting on this electron?

First get the velocity (v) by setting
e V = (1/2) m v^2 (the kinetic energy)

(Capital V is the voltage)

The minumum magnetic force is zero (and occurs when v and B are parallel) and the maximum is e*v*B.
